Language Optimization and Bias Interruption

The language used in job descriptions and outreach emails is often a significant barrier to diversity. Augmented writing tools use AI trained on millions of HR records to identify gendered phrasing, age-restrictive language, and subtle biases. In 2026, these tools provide real-time scores that predict how likely a job post is to attract underrepresented groups, essentially interrupting bias before the hiring process even begins.

Structured Interviewing and Conversational AI

The interview stage is often the most susceptible to "affinity bias," where interviewers favor candidates similar to themselves. Diversity interviewing tools mandate a structured approach, utilizing consistent scorecards and pre-defined question kits for every applicant. Additionally, conversational AI assistants and asynchronous video interviews provide flexibility for candidates, allowing them to engage at their own convenience and reducing the logistical hurdles that disproportionately affect minority candidates.

Pair programming platforms — software that lets an interviewer and a candidate write, run, and discuss code together in real time — replace one-way coding tests with a live collaborative session. Choosing among them has become a meaningful decision for technical hiring in 2026, because most teams running pair programming interviews are getting weaker hiring signal than they think — not because the format is flawed, but because they skip structured rubrics and treat the session as an unstructured chat with code.

The right collaborative coding platform makes that structure easier to enforce. For context on cost: an often-cited figure attributed to the U.S. Department of Labor suggests the cost of a bad hire can reach roughly 30% of the employee's first-year salary, though the original DOL source and methodology are not consistently documented; lost productivity, delayed projects, team morale impact, and rehiring overhead compound that figure.

This guide is written for recruiters and hiring managers responsible for technical roles. It compares the leading options and explains where each one fits — from interview-native tools to general-purpose online IDEs adapted for live coding interviews.

What is a pair programming interview?

Pair programming originates from Extreme Programming (XP), an agile development methodology where two engineers collaborate at one workstation:

  • Driver: Writes the code
  • Navigator: Reviews, guides, and thinks strategically

For background on the original methodology, see Extreme Programming's pair programming practice and the ACM Digital Library's research on pair programming effectiveness.

In a pair programming interview, the candidate acts as the driver, and the interviewer plays the navigator. Both collaborate in real time to solve a problem. Instead of testing memorization or syntax recall, the interviewer observes how the candidate solves problems, communicates ideas, and collaborates under realistic conditions.

Pair programming interviews are designed to evaluate a combination of technical and interpersonal skills. Interviewers assess technical ability through code quality, logical thinking, and debugging approach. They also pay close attention to how candidates collaborate, specifically how they respond to feedback and work as a teammate.

Clear communication is essential, as candidates are expected to explain their decisions and think aloud as they work through the problem.

Compared to traditional interviews, pair programming interviews are more interactive and closer to real-world development. Here's how:

Interview attribute Traditional methods Pair programming interviews
Problem type Whiteboard puzzles Real-world coding scenarios
Evaluation style Static evaluation Dynamic, interactive assessment
Focus Final answer Process and outcome
Environment Artificial pressure Realistic collaboration

When pair programming interviews are not the right fit

Pair programming isn't universally the best option. Skip or de-prioritize the format when:

  • You're screening at the top of a high-volume funnel. Live sessions are interviewer-intensive. For thousands of applicants, async skills-based assessments scale better.
  • The role has minimal collaborative coding. Solo research roles, certain SRE on-call positions, or independent contractor work may be better evaluated through portfolios or take-home projects.
  • Interviewer time cost outweighs signal gain. A pair programming session typically requires 45–60 minutes of senior engineer time per candidate. Below a certain hiring volume, async take-homes may produce comparable signal at lower cost.

The honest trade-off: pair programming can improve signal quality but increases interviewer time investment. It's worth that cost when you're hiring for collaborative engineering roles and have the bandwidth to run structured sessions.

Essential features in pair programming platforms

The three most critical features in any pair programming platform are real-time code collaboration, integrated audio/video, and session recording — without these, the format breaks down. Beyond these basics, the following capabilities separate strong tools from weak ones:

  • Real-time code collaboration: Effective collaborative coding platforms allow interviewers and candidates to write and edit code simultaneously. Changes sync instantly across participants, so everyone stays aligned throughout the session. Cursor tracking and presence indicators make it clear who is doing what, closely mimicking real-world collaborative development.
  • Multi-language support: Strong live coding interview tools support a wide range of programming languages, allowing teams to interview candidates in the languages they actually use on the job. Features like syntax highlighting and autocompletion improve readability and speed, while real-time compilation and execution help validate solutions during the interview.
  • Integrated video and audio communication: Built-in HD video and audio remove the need for external tools such as Zoom or Meet. Interviewers and candidates can communicate inside the same online IDE, with support for screen sharing and multi-panel views to keep discussions focused.
  • Code playback and session recording: Session recording allows teams to review a candidate's full coding journey after the interview, not just the final output. Recordings can be shared with the hiring team to support collaborative decision-making, and transcripts provide clear documentation for feedback and compliance.
  • Security and compliance: Leading tools offer end-to-end encryption and comply with regulations such as GDPR, EEOC, and SOC 2. Proctoring and anti-cheating features help maintain the integrity of the interview process.
  • AI-assisted insights and analytics: Some platforms add AI-assisted features for evaluation. In practice, this means automated summaries that capture key moments from the interview (trained on session transcripts), behavioral cues drawn from communication patterns, and rubric-based scoring suggestions. These are decision-support signals, not decisions: they help standardize evaluation but require recruiter review and can miss context outside the session itself.

1. The surge of soft skills assessments

Soft skills assessments evaluate non-technical capabilities — emotional intelligence, adaptability, communication, and leadership — that predict long-term team performance. In 2026, recruiters increasingly view these foundational skills as critical signals alongside technical qualifications.

A limitation to keep in mind: soft skills assessments work best when paired with structured interviews. For small teams without an assessment platform, lightweight scorecards may be more practical than dedicated tooling.

With an AI-driven coding and skills assessment platform like HackerEarth, recruiters can measure these skills more consistently across candidates. HackerEarth's assessment library covers 1,000+ skills, and recruiters can configure tests with customizable durations, cut-off scores, and language restrictions, along with automated bulk invites and reminders to scale outreach.

For instance, PwC Australia has publicly shifted its hiring strategy to prioritize "human skills" such as emotional intelligence, collaboration, curiosity, ethics, and critical thinking amid the rise of AI technologies, according to reports from the firm's leadership team. The company has been integrating micro-credential courses and online learning platforms such as Udemy to upskill employees in AI tools while still emphasizing human judgment and interpersonal skills.

PwC has also signaled a move toward recruiting graduates from broader disciplines, including law and the arts, rather than focusing solely on commerce degrees — reflecting a shift away from purely technical evaluations toward assessing how candidates work with others and solve complex problems.

2. AI in recruiting and candidate screening

AI in recruiting refers to software that automates resume screening, candidate communication, and interview scheduling so recruiters can focus on higher-value decisions. AI recruiting tools have moved from experimental to mainstream over the past two years.

For example, Chipotle Mexican Grill has been using an AI-driven virtual assistant named Ava Cado to streamline its hiring process. During its busiest hiring season, the company aimed to hire 20,000 new employees and reduced the average hiring time from 12 days to four. The job application completion rate also rose from 50% to over 85%.

3. Skills-based hiring in 2026

Skills-based hiring evaluates candidates on demonstrated abilities — coding tests, work samples, role simulations — rather than degrees or credentials. This approach surfaces talent that traditional filters miss and can reduce credential-driven bias.

Skills-based hiring also has trade-offs: building good assessments takes time, and poorly designed tests can introduce their own bias. Recruiters should validate tests against role outcomes before rolling them out broadly.

Platforms like HackerEarth support skills-based hiring with a 10M+ developer community and 150M+ assessment signals to draw on. Recruiters can run Hiring Challenges — curated coding contests that surface candidates by what they can build, not what they list on a resume.

For example, Soliton Technologies ran a HackerEarth hiring challenge to fill multiple lateral developer positions in C#, LabVIEW, and web technologies. The challenge attracted 1,228 applicants, and candidates above the average score advanced to virtual interviews. Soliton hired 8 engineers and completed the entire screening and interview process in under a month — a cycle that previously took more than 6 months.

How to Avoid Unconscious Bias in Recruitment

Unconscious bias is one of the most significant challenges in hiring today. Despite organizations’ best intentions to create diverse and inclusive workplaces, biases—often unintentional—can influence hiring decisions. These biases can exclude qualified candidates and prevent organizations from building a truly diverse workforce, ultimately impacting innovation and productivity.

By understanding unconscious bias and taking proactive steps to mitigate it, recruiters can make more equitable, skills-driven hiring decisions.

What is unconscious bias in recruitment?

Unconscious bias refers to the automatic judgments and stereotypes we form about people based on factors like gender, age, race, ethnicity, education, or background. In recruitment, this bias can surface during resume screening, interviews, or even team assessments, leading to unfair hiring practices.

For example, a recruiter might favor candidates from prestigious universities or those with similar interests, even if these factors have no bearing on job performance.

Common types of unconscious bias in hiring

1. Affinity bias

This occurs when recruiters favor candidates who share similarities with them, such as hobbies, educational background, or personal traits.
Example in tech: A hiring manager who studied at a top-tier tech school like MIT might unconsciously favor candidates with similar alma maters, even when equally talented applicants from less prestigious institutions have comparable skills.

2. Confirmation bias

Recruiters form an early impression of a candidate—positive or negative—and then focus on details that confirm their initial judgment while ignoring contradictory evidence.
Example in tech: If a developer’s resume shows experience at a well-known tech company like Google, the recruiter might overlook their lack of exposure to specific tools or languages required for the role, assuming they’re already qualified.

3. Halo effect

A single positive trait overshadows other aspects of a candidate’s qualifications, leading to an unbalanced evaluation.
Example in tech: A candidate’s experience in building a popular open-source project might make a recruiter overlook their lack of teamwork experience, which is critical for agile development roles.

4. Gender and racial bias

Biases based on gender or ethnicity can lead to undervaluing a candidate’s abilities, even if unintentional.
Example in tech: A recruiter may unconsciously assume that women candidates are less proficient in systems engineering or DevOps roles, despite data showing no difference in technical capability across genders.

5. Name bias

Judging a candidate’s qualifications or personality based on their name, often tied to cultural or ethnic stereotypes.
Example in tech: A candidate named “Rajesh” may be assumed to have strong programming skills simply because of their name, or conversely, may face implicit doubts about their cultural fit in a predominantly Western tech team.

6. Experience bias

Overvaluing candidates from large or recognizable companies, while undervaluing those from smaller startups or self-taught backgrounds.
Example in tech: A developer from a major firm like Amazon might be preferred over a freelance coder with a robust portfolio, even though the latter has more relevant experience for the role at hand.

7. Age bias

Assuming younger candidates are better suited for roles requiring familiarity with cutting-edge technologies, or that older candidates are less adaptable.
Example in tech: A recruiter might favor a 25-year-old for a full-stack developer role requiring proficiency in React and Node.js, ignoring a 45-year-old candidate who’s equally skilled and experienced in modern frameworks.

3. Use Standardized Evaluation Criteria

To ensure consistency and fairness throughout the hiring process, it’s important to use standardized evaluation criteria. A standardized rubric helps eliminate bias and ensures that all candidates are evaluated on the same set of criteria, making the hiring process both objective and transparent.

A standardized rubric is essentially a scoring system that breaks down the qualities or competencies a candidate should demonstrate, with each one given a specific weight or rating scale. It helps interviewers rate candidates in a consistent way, providing a fair comparison between applicants and allowing for easier decision-making. Here’s how you can create and implement an effective rubric:

Example of a candidate evaluation rubric:

For a Software Developer position, your rubric might look something like this:

Criteria Weight Rating Scale (1-5) Description
Technical Skills 30% 1 = Poor, 5 = Excellent Proficiency in required languages (e.g., JavaScript, Python, etc.)
Problem-Solving Ability 25% 1 = Struggles, 5 = Strong Ability to break down complex problems and develop effective solutions.
Communication Skills 20% 1 = Poor, 5 = Excellent Ability to explain technical concepts clearly and effectively to both technical and non-technical stakeholders.
Cultural Fit 15% 1 = Not a match, 5 = Perfect match Alignment with the company’s values, work ethic, and team dynamics.
Collaboration and Teamwork 10% 1 = Poor, 5 = Excellent Ability to work well in cross-functional teams, communicate openly, and contribute positively to group efforts.

In this rubric, each category has a weight that reflects its importance to the role. For instance, technical skills are weighted most heavily at 30%, as this is the primary requirement for a software development position. Similarly, problem-solving ability comes next, followed by communication skills, cultural fit, and collaboration.

The rating scale from 1 to 5 allows interviewers to score candidates based on their performance in each category. For example, if a candidate demonstrates exceptional problem-solving ability, they would receive a rating of 5, while a candidate who struggles in this area would receive a 1.

By breaking down evaluation into clear, objective categories, you reduce the subjectivity in your hiring process and ensure that interviewers focus on specific qualities rather than making decisions based on gut feel.

Here are some technical interview questions that you should ask potential software engineers when interviewing.

#1 Write an algorithm for the following

  1. Minimum Stack - Design a stack that provides 4 functions - push(item), pop, peek, and minimum, all in constant order time complexity. Then move on to coding the actual solution.
  2. Kth Largest Element in an array - This is a standard problem with multiple solutions of best time complexity orders where N log(K) is a common one and O(N) + K log(N) is a lesser-known order. Both solutions are acceptable, not directly comparable to each other, and better than N log(N), which is sorting an array and fetching the Kth element.
  3. Top View of a Binary Tree - Given a root node of the binary tree, return the set of all elements that will get wet if it rains on the tree. Nodes having any nodes directly above them will not get wet.
  4. Internal implementation of a hashtable like a map/dictionary - A candidate needs to specify how key-value pairs are stored, hashing is used and collisions are handled. A good developer not only knows how to use this concept but also how it works. If the developer also knows how the data structure scales when the number of records increases in the hashtable, that is a bonus.

Algorithms demonstrate a candidate’s ability to break down a complex problem into steps. Reasoning and pattern recognition capabilities are some more factors to look for when assessing a candidate. A good candidate can code his thought process of the algorithm finalized during the discussion.


Looking for a great place to hire developers in the US? Try Jooble!


#2 Formulate solutions for the below low-level design (LLD) questions

  • What is LLD? In your own words, specify the different aspects covered in LLD.
  • Design a movie ticket booking application like BookMyShow. Ensure that your database schema is tailored for a theatre with multiple screens and takes care of booking, seat availability, seat arrangement, and seat locking. Your solution does not have to extend to the payment option.
  • Design a basic social media application. Design database schema and APIs for a platform like Twitter with features for following a user, tweeting a post, seeing your tweet, and seeing a user's tweet.

Such questions do not have a right or wrong answer. They primarily serve to reveal a developer’s thought process and the way they approach a problem.


Recommended read: Hardest Tech Roles to Fill (+ solutions!)


#3 Some high-level design (HLD) questions

  • What do you understand by HLD? Can you specify the difference between LLD and HLD?
  • Design a social media application. In addition to designing a platform like Twitter with features for following a user, tweeting a post, seeing your tweet, and seeing a user's tweet, design a timeline. After designing a timeline where you can see your followers’ tweets, scale it for a larger audience. If you still have time, try to scale it for a celebrity use case.
  • Design for a train ticket booking application like IRCTC. Incorporate auth, features to choose start and end stations, view available trains and available seats between two stations, save reservation of seats from start to end stations, and lock them till payment confirmation.
  • How will you design a basic relational database? The database should support tables, columns, basic field types like integer and text, foreign keys, and indexes. The way a developer approaches this question is important. A good developer designs a solution around storage and memory management.
Here’s a pro-tip for you. LLD questions can be answered by both beginners and experienced developers. Mostly, senior developers can be expected to answer HLD questions. Choose your interview questions set wisely, and ask questions relevant to your candidate’s experience.

#4 Have you ever worked with SQL? Write queries for a specific use case that requires multiple joins.

Example: Create a table with separate columns for student name, subject, and marks scored. Return student names and ranks of each student. The rank of a student depends on the total of marks in all subjects.

Not all developers would have experience working with SQL but some knowledge about how data is stored/structured is useful. Developers should be familiar with simple concepts like joins, retrieval queries, and the basics of DBMS.

#5 What do you think is wrong with this code?

Instead of asking developer candidates to write code on a piece of paper (which is outdated, anyway), ask them to debug existing code. This is another way to assess their technical skills. Place surreptitious errors in the code and evaluate their attention to detail.

What is Headhunting in recruitment?

In headhunting, companies or recruitment agencies identify, engage and hire highly skilled professionals to fill top positions in the respective companies. It is different from the traditional process in which candidates looking for job opportunities approach companies or recruitment agencies. In headhunting, executive headhunters, as recruiters are referred to, approach prospective candidates with the hiring company’s requirements and wait for them to respond. Executive headhunters generally look for passive candidates, those who work at crucial positions and are not on the lookout for new work opportunities. Besides, executive headhunters focus on filling critical, senior-level positions indispensable to companies. Depending on the nature of the operation, headhunting has three types. They are described later in this article. Before we move on to understand the types of headhunting, here is how the traditional recruitment process and headhunting are different.

How do headhunting and traditional recruitment differ from each other?

Headhunting is a type of recruitment process in which top-level managers and executives in similar positions are hired. Since these professionals are not on the lookout for jobs, headhunters have to thoroughly understand the hiring companies’ requirements and study the work profiles of potential candidates before creating a list.

In the traditional approach, there is a long list of candidates applying for jobs online and offline. Candidates approach recruiters for jobs. Apart from this primary difference, there are other factors that define the difference between these two schools of recruitment.

AspectHeadhuntingTraditional RecruitmentCandidate TypePrimarily passive candidateActive job seekersApproachFocused on specific high-level rolesBroader; includes various levelsScopeproactive outreachReactive: candidates applyCostGenerally more expensive due to expertise requiredTypically lower costsControlManaged by headhuntersManaged internally by HR teams

All the above parameters will help you to understand how headhunting differs from traditional recruitment methods, better.

Types of headhunting in recruitment

Direct headhunting: In direct recruitment, hiring teams reach out to potential candidates through personal communication. Companies conduct direct headhunting in-house, without outsourcing the process to hiring recruitment agencies. Very few businesses conduct this type of recruitment for top jobs as it involves extensive screening across networks outside the company’s expanse.

Indirect headhunting: This method involves recruiters getting in touch with their prospective candidates through indirect modes of communication such as email and phone calls. Indirect headhunting is less intrusive and allows candidates to respond at their convenience.Third-party recruitment: Companies approach external recruitment agencies or executive headhunters to recruit highly skilled professionals for top positions. This method often leverages the company’s extensive contact network and expertise in niche industries.
